Household Income in Stanley ONS 2023
The average total household income in Stanley is approximately £39,547 a year before tax, 28% below the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£32,008.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Stanley ONS 2025
There are approximately 793 active businesses based in Stanley, around 15 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 89%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 12 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Stanley
Of the 18,292 households in and around Stanley, 58% are owned, 22% are socially rented and 20% are privately rented. Home ownership here is lower than the England and Wales average of 63%.
Tenure from the 2021 Census (ONS), for the postcode districts covering Stanley.
